Learning Objectives
As a result of studying the course material, you should be able to meet the objectives listed below:
- Recognize when a CFP® professional is providing Financial Advice.
- Apply the Fiduciary Duty.
- Describe when Financial Advice requires Financial Planning and the additional obligations that apply.
- Identify duties when using or referring other service providers or technologies.
- Describe the process the CFP Board follows to uphold the Code and Standards.
- Determine what information must be provided to the Client and when to document the exchange of information.
